Panthers' Jaromir Jagr: Dealing with cramps
Jagr (undisclosed) received treatment for cramps Tuesday morning and the injury is not thought to be serious, Harvey Fialkov of the Sun Sentinel reports.
Analysis:
While this bodes well for Jagr's chances of playing Thursday, his issues with the injury have caused him to exit the last two games early. He's still producing at a sustainable level, but it's conceivable that Father Time may finally be catching up with the 44-year-old winger, so his injury status will be worth monitoring.
